I signed up for a "trial" offer on 08/14/09 which was attached to an ad for a free lap-top. After cancelling THAT SAME DAY I was told by the customer service representative my account was closed. However, on 08/17/09, not even a month into any supposed trial, I was billed the rediculous sum of $85.95. I of course called back and was told by Larry I would have to wait a billing cycle of 30 days to get my money back. It has now been 4 months!!! I called back in the October 19th (after not being able to reach anybody all month) and was told (well what do you know! It's Larry again) that it was set to be redeposited into my account on 10/30/09.
I'm still waiting. Unfortunately when you call you get either a busy signal, the option to leave a message (that nobody checks) or you simply get disconnected after being told the lines are too busy. This is a scam. Don't be foolish like I was.
I find it funny, it was very easy to reach someone they day the ad popped up, but since then, they're just too busy to pay attention to the people they've already stolen from.
